Understanding Dopamine and Its Role in the Brain
Dopamine is a neurotransmitter that plays a pivotal role in several critical functions within the brain. It is involved in regulating mood, motivation, attention, and learning. When dopamine is released in response to a rewarding stimulus, it signals to the brain that the behavior leading to that reward should be repeated.
This mechanism is fundamental to survival; for instance, when an individual eats food after a period of hunger, the release of dopamine reinforces the behavior of seeking nourishment. The brain’s reward pathway, primarily located in the ventral tegmental area (VTA) and projecting to areas such as the nucleus accumbens and prefrontal cortex, is heavily influenced by dopamine. This pathway is activated not only by natural rewards but also by artificial stimuli, such as drugs or social media interactions.
The ability of dopamine to create feelings of pleasure makes it a powerful motivator for behavior. However, this same mechanism can lead to maladaptive behaviors when individuals begin to prioritize short-term rewards over long-term well-being.
The Impact of Social Media on Dopamine Levels
Social media platforms are designed to capture attention and encourage engagement, often leveraging the brain’s reward system to keep users coming back for more. Each notification, like, or comment can trigger a release of dopamine, creating a sense of pleasure that users quickly come to crave. This phenomenon is particularly pronounced among younger users who have grown up in an environment saturated with digital interactions.
The anticipation of receiving likes or comments can lead to heightened levels of anxiety and excitement, further amplifying the dopamine response. Research has shown that social media use can lead to increased dopamine levels similar to those experienced with other rewarding activities. For instance, a study published in the journal “Psychological Science” found that individuals who received positive feedback on social media exhibited increased activity in brain regions associated with reward processing.
This suggests that social media interactions can be as compelling as traditional rewards, such as food or monetary gain. As users become more reliant on these digital affirmations, their brains may begin to associate social media engagement with feelings of happiness and fulfillment.
The Addictive Nature of Social Media
The addictive nature of social media can be likened to substance addiction in several ways. Just as drugs can hijack the brain’s reward system, social media platforms exploit this system to keep users engaged for extended periods. The intermittent reinforcement provided by likes and comments creates a powerful pull that can lead to compulsive behavior.
Users may find themselves scrolling through feeds for hours on end, often at the expense of real-life interactions and responsibilities. Moreover, the design of social media platforms often incorporates features that enhance their addictive qualities. Infinite scrolling, notifications, and algorithm-driven content delivery are all strategies employed to maximize user engagement.
These features create an environment where users are constantly seeking the next dopamine hit, leading to a cycle of overuse that can have detrimental effects on mental health. Studies have indicated that excessive social media use is linked to increased rates of anxiety, depression, and loneliness, highlighting the darker side of this seemingly innocuous form of entertainment.
How Social Media Companies Exploit the Dopamine Effect
Social media companies have become adept at exploiting the dopamine effect to drive user engagement and increase profits. By understanding how dopamine influences behavior, these companies design their platforms to maximize user interaction and retention. Features such as notifications are strategically implemented to create a sense of urgency and anticipation, prompting users to check their devices frequently.
This constant barrage of alerts serves as a reminder of potential rewards waiting just a click away. Additionally, algorithms play a crucial role in curating content that is most likely to elicit strong emotional responses from users. By analyzing user behavior and preferences, social media platforms can deliver tailored content that keeps users engaged for longer periods.
This not only enhances user experience but also increases advertising revenue for companies that rely on user engagement metrics. The result is a cycle where users are drawn deeper into the digital realm while companies profit from their attention.
Strategies for Managing Social Media Use and Dopamine Levels
To mitigate the negative effects of social media on dopamine levels and overall mental health, individuals can adopt several strategies aimed at promoting healthier usage patterns. One effective approach is setting specific time limits for social media use. By allocating designated periods for checking notifications or scrolling through feeds, users can create boundaries that prevent excessive engagement while still allowing for connection with others.
Another strategy involves curating one’s social media environment by unfollowing accounts that do not contribute positively to mental well-being. Engaging with content that inspires or uplifts can help foster a more positive online experience and reduce feelings of inadequacy or anxiety often triggered by negative comparisons. Additionally, practicing mindfulness techniques can enhance self-awareness regarding social media habits and their impact on mood and behavior.
The Long-Term Effects of Excessive Social Media Use on Dopamine Regulation
The long-term effects of excessive social media use on dopamine regulation are becoming increasingly evident as research continues to explore this phenomenon. Chronic exposure to high levels of digital stimulation may lead to alterations in the brain’s reward circuitry, potentially diminishing sensitivity to natural rewards. This desensitization can result in individuals requiring more significant stimuli—such as increased social media engagement or even substance use—to achieve the same level of satisfaction previously derived from simpler pleasures.
Furthermore, prolonged reliance on social media for validation can contribute to a decline in self-esteem and overall life satisfaction. As users become accustomed to seeking external approval through likes and comments, they may struggle with feelings of inadequacy when offline interactions do not provide similar rewards. This shift in focus from intrinsic motivation—finding joy in personal achievements or relationships—to extrinsic validation can have lasting implications for mental health and emotional resilience.
